Common Garage Door Problems

Understanding the signs of a malfunctioning garage door can save you time, money, and stress. Here are some of the most frequent issues homeowners encounter:

1. Broken Torsion or Extension Springs

Garage door springs carry the heavy load of the door. When they snap, the door may no longer open or close properly. This is one of the most common and dangerous issues, as a broken spring can cause sudden drops and injuries if not handled properly.

2. Worn-Out Rollers or Hinges

If your garage door is making loud squeaking or grinding noises, worn-out rollers or hinges could be the culprit. Over time, these parts can degrade and affect the door’s smooth operation.

3. Misaligned or Damaged Tracks

Tracks guide the door as it moves. If they become bent, warped, or misaligned, the door may jam or come off its tracks entirely.

4. Sensor Malfunctions

Modern garage doors come equipped with safety sensors. If these sensors are misaligned or dirty, your door may refuse to close or reverse unexpectedly.

5. Remote or Opener Issues

Sometimes the problem lies in the opener system, whether it’s a remote battery issue, wiring problem, or motor failure.

Signs You Need Garage Door Repairs

Not all garage door issues are obvious at first. If you notice any of the following warning signs, it’s time to call a professional:

  • The door opens slowly or hesitates before moving

  • It makes unusual noises like grinding, squeaking, or banging

  • The door feels heavier than usual

  • There are visible gaps in the springs

  • Your remote or wall switch stops working

  • The door won’t stay open or slams shut

Prompt attention to these signs can prevent bigger problems and help avoid emergency repairs.

Preventative Maintenance Tips

To keep your garage door in good shape and avoid costly repairs, regular maintenance is key. Here are a few tips you can follow:

  • Inspect the Door Monthly: Check for signs of wear and listen for unusual noises.

  • Lubricate Moving Parts: Use a silicone-based lubricant on springs, rollers, and tracks every 3–6 months.

  • Test the Balance: Disconnect the opener and manually lift the door. It should stay halfway open. If not, it may be unbalanced.

  • Check the Auto-Reverse Feature: Place a small object under the door and close it. The door should reverse automatically if the sensors are functioning properly.

If you’re unsure how to perform any of these tasks, a local repair technician can offer a yearly maintenance checkup.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q1: How much does garage door repair cost in Scarborough?

A: Costs vary depending on the issue, but most common repairs like spring or sensor replacement range from $150 to $400. A technician will provide an estimate after inspecting the issue.

Q2: Can I repair my garage door myself?

A: While some minor maintenance can be done by homeowners, most repairs—especially those involving springs or cables—should be left to professionals due to safety risks.

Q3: How long does a typical repair take?

A: Most garage door repairs can be completed in 1–2 hours, depending on the complexity of the issue and parts required.
